Deprecation Notice: Lantronix XPortⓇ and XPort ProⓇ Communication Modules NCD will discontinue the use of all Lantronix XPortⓇ and Lantronix XPort ProⓇ Communications Modules as of December 31st, 2019.Last Time Buy for Any Products Containing these components will be December 15th, 2019. All Warranty Claims Must be Submitted by December 15th, 2019. NCD engineers are currently working with our partners to develop an updated technology that better addresses the technical needs and cost expectations of our customers which are compliant with our current security standards. We anticipate updated hardware to be available BEFORE December 15th, 2019. This Notice Affects All Products Containing Lantronix XPort and XPort Pro Communication Modules, Including Fusion Series, MirC Series, MirX Series, ProXR Series, ProXR Lite Series, Push Notification Series, Taralist Series, and More. Our New Module is On the Way! Update 10/2/2019 We have completed validation of engineering samples for our New Ethernet communications module and are now working on manufacturing our first batch of modules. There are many improvements in this design with a new lower cost and backward compatibility with LantronixⓇ XPortⓇ Modules. Now with User-Updated Firmware, we can roll out improvements with firmware version history available to all users. Fully compatible with Alpha Station and Base Station using Port 2101 by default (just as the older module). This version seeks to offer a lower-cost replacement while retaining compatibility and resolving known issues with older modules. We are currently on track to release this product Prior to the LantronixⓇ Deprecation Date of December 15th, 2019. High-Volume customers are advised to contact us for a Free Sample (when available). Shown above, and early version of our Cellular Gateway Prototype for Use with Amazon AWS, Microsoft Azure, Losant, and MQTT. The new version uses a MediaTek processor from our partners at Onion.io Cellular Gateways Coming Soon If you are a user of NCD Long Range IoT Wireless Sensors, you will be pleased to know that we have been actively developing a universal cellular gateway powered by NodeRED that works with all cloud platforms. We now have stable firmware working with Amazon AWS, Microsoft Azure, Losant, and MQTT. We are currently finalizing the hardware and preparing for production. Cellular gateways offer access to NCD IoT Sensors from just about anywhere a cellular signal is available. A multi-network SIM card will be included to help get you started. NCD Cellular Gateways are configured using integrated web pages over a WiFi connection. WiFi web pages are only available during the configuration process to prevent unsecure access. With integrated support for TLS, NCD Cellular Gateways maintain our long-term strategy to ensure all IoT devices are properly secured. Firmware upgrades are also on the way for all gateways (both WiFi and Cellular), allowing support for Publishing and Subscribing to a byte array. This will effectively add compatibility with all NCD endNode products using any WiFi or Cellular gateways. NCD Cellular Gateways are based on the U-Blox cellular communications module, which adds best-in-class compatibility and support for encrypted cellular communications. We are now targeting the first quarter of 2021 for a product release.
